The Category Manager will be responsible for developing strategies that optimize the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) for a group of materials and/or services and for leading strategic sourcing initiatives, contract negotiations and supplier performance management activities. This role will interact with Executive Leadership (both internal and external), operations, and relevant stakeholders to ensure understanding and alignment. In addition, they will lead initiatives aimed at identifying opportunities for savings/value creation, and recommending changes required to drive higher performance for the organization.

The person must have analytical and problem‑solving skills, as well as the ability to lead/influence a team to drive on‑time completion of projects.

Specific Responsibilities
  • Leading cross‑functional teams on project‑based initiatives to develop and implement key elements of the category strategy (supply market analysis, contract, supplier performance).
  • Establishing, maintaining, and communicating business requirements, importance of the materials and services required, and process improvement methods utilized to support Supply Chain initiatives.
  • Identifying strategies to support dynamic business needs and obtain internal stakeholder buy‑in across all levels of the organization.
  • Performing assessments for the goods and/or services being evaluated; developing detailed supply market analyses; performing value chain analyses; and constructing cost models to facilitate long‑term management of AAON spend.
  • Optimizing the total cost of the product or service by leveraging spend across both Legacy AAON and BASX business units, forming key supplier alliances, consolidating the supplier base, and driving efficiencies within AAON’s supply chain.
  • Developing negotiation strategies by identifying and quantifying gives, takes and best alternatives.
  • Coordinating the preparation and execution of commercial agreements in a manner that mitigates risk between AAON and its supplier.
  • Identifying and monitoring leading supply market indicators to proactively adjust category strategies, negotiate/re‑negotiate commercial agreements and mitigate supply risk.
  • Working with key stakeholders and suppliers to create accurate service/material forecasts needed to ensure alignment with category strategies.
  • Driving supplier performance management through measurement of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), communication of operational performance and identification of areas where improvement is needed.
